625 as a Product of Prime Factors

What is 625 as a Product of Prime Factors?
First, note that in the sentence above, "product" is the result you get when you multiply numbers together to get 625.
Furthermore, "prime factors" are specifically the prime numbers that you multiply together to get 625.
All composite numbers can be written as a Product of Prime Factors and 625 is no exception.
The prime factors of 625 are 5, 5, 5, 5. Therefore, 625 as a Product of Prime Factors is:
5 x 5 x 5 x 5 = 625
Note that there is only one set of unique prime factors that multiply to 625.
